To search unread emails, type is:unread into the search bar, then press Enter on your keyboard. WebSo if you restart your python script every time your Outlook restart, then add these lines to your code to check unread emails in your Inbox: ol = win32com.client.Dispatch( "Outlook.Application") inbox = ol.GetNamespace("MAPI").GetDefaultFolder(6) for message in inbox.Items: if message.UnRead == True: print message.Subject #or whatever … raymond cuevo md fairfax
